Bad news for Real Madrid in the final phase of the season. Antonio Rüdiger, one of the defensive pillars of the white team, has undergone surgery to address persistent knee problems and will miss the rest of the season. The operation, successfully performed this week, forces the German center-back to end his participation with the team early this season.

Rüdiger's absence is a severe blow for Carlo Ancelotti, who loses one of his most reliable players in defense. The former Chelsea player had played practically everything and was the great leader of the defense, always accompanied by the young Raúl Asencio. His absence forces a defensive readjustment at the most demanding moment of the calendar.
